Output e751030fe6e9caf4e4301ce4ca41663deb430d38f2c138d68f8a354d6b3763fc:15

value
142915356
script pubkey
OP_0 OP_PUSHBYTES_32 73c6ae7de2b65c6e55464fa331a63f1a72691df667386a2457a7ce8d791fd185
address
bc1qw0r2ul0zkewxu42xf73nrf3lrfexj80kvuux5fzh5l8g67gl6xzsvreljt
transaction
e751030fe6e9caf4e4301ce4ca41663deb430d38f2c138d68f8a354d6b3763fc
spent
true